Abstract
In the present paper the potential application of colloidal gas aphrons (CGA) generated from a cationic surfactant (CTAB) for recovery of antioxidants from wine-making wastes extracts is investigated. Trials were carried out on standard solutions of gallic acid (GA) 200 mg/l. Influence of pH, solvent (ethanol), and of CTAB to GA volume and molar ratios on recovery were studied. Best recovery (63%) was achieved from an aqueous solution of GA at a molar ratio of 16. Separation occurs driven by electrostatic interactions, but pH conditions are to be optimised to preserve the GA antioxidant power.
